This is a list of mammals of Texas, those mammals native to or immediately off the coast of the U.S. state of Texas. The varying geography of Texas, the second largest state, provides a large variety of habitats for mammals. Binomial name. Neotamias canipes. (V. Bailey, 1902) Synonyms. Tamias canipes. The gray-footed chipmunk ( Neotamias canipes) is a species of rodent in the family Sciuridae. It is endemic to New Mexico and in the Sierra Diablo and Guadalupe Mountains in the Trans-Pecos region of Texas in the United States. [3] Its natural habitat …
